Neftaly – How Rugby League Players Transition into Coaching
The journey from rugby league player to coach is a significant career shift that requires adaptability, continuous learning, and a deep understanding of the game. While former players possess invaluable on-field experience, the transition into coaching involves developing new skill sets and perspectives.
???? Key Aspects of the Transition
1. Shifting from Player to Coach Mindset
Former players must move from focusing on individual performance to thinking strategically about team dynamics and game plans. This shift involves understanding the game holistically, emphasizing leadership, communication, and tactical awareness over personal achievement .rlplayersportal.co.uk
2. Continuous Learning and Development
Success as a coach doesn’t automatically follow from a successful playing career. It requires ongoing education, including obtaining coaching qualifications, attending workshops, and learning from experienced mentors. This commitment to professional development ensures that former players are well-equipped to handle the complexities of coaching .
3. Emotional and Psychological Adaptation
The emotional transition from player to coach can be challenging. Coaches must manage the pressures of leadership, make difficult decisions, and handle the emotional aspects of team dynamics. Support systems and mental resilience are crucial during this phase.
4. Leveraging Playing Experience
Former players bring a wealth of practical knowledge to coaching. Their firsthand experience allows them to relate to players, understand the nuances of the game, and provide insights that enrich training sessions and match strategies.
???? Real-World Examples
- Adam Mogg: After retiring from professional play, Mogg transitioned into coaching with the Redcliffe Dolphins. He emphasizes the importance of understanding the game from a coaching perspective and continuously developing new skills to be effective in his role .playrugbyleague.com+1
- Clinton Toopi: Toopi’s journey from player to coach highlights the challenges and rewards of the transition. He discusses the importance of patience, adaptability, and the willingness to learn in becoming a successful coach .playrugbyleague.com
???? Support and Resources
Organizations like the Rugby League Players Association (RLPA) offer transition programs to assist players moving into coaching roles. These programs provide guidance, mentorship, and resources to help former players navigate their new careers effectively .
